Portable case containing all measuring equipment for measuring the strength, touch and mobility of the hand and fingers. Comes with a hand dynamometer (1), a pinch meter (2), a goniometer (3), 2-point discriminator(4), Wartenburg pinwheel(5), Finger circumference gauge (6) and Functional finger motion gauge(7).
Set includes:
- Hydraulic hand dynamometer
Displays a very correct measurement of the (hand) force. The movable lever has 5 positions and can be adjusted to the large of the hand or specifically for measuring intrinsic/extrinsic muscles. Despite the spring mechanism, no resistance is felt. The hand lingers at the highest achieved value allowing easy to read and reset. The values can be read in pounds and kilograms.
- Hydraulic pinch dynamometer
For the showdown of fine grips as a key grip (lateral grip), three-point grip and two-point grip (“ok-sign”). The hand lingers at the highest achieved value allowing easy to read.
- Finger goniometer
A stainless steel goniometer for measuring the rank-of-motion of the finger at 180° per 5°. The fixed axle is 15cm and can also be used as a ruler.
- 2-point discriminator
Is a sensibility meter for the fine and coarse sense of touch of the hand after nerve damage. The measuring instrument is suitable for research in nerve regeneration, skin grafting and sensation changes.
- Wartenburg Pinwheel
The Wartenberg pinwheel is a sensitization meter for testing skin sensitivity and pain sensation.
- Finger circumference Gauge
Measuring instrument for measuring the size of a finger or joint. Useful for the post-ok treatment of edema and/or hand injuries.
- Functional Finger Motion Gauge
For a simple and quick measurement of joint mobility (flexion/extension/opposition).
